Overview

The Master's in Pharmacology and Toxicology at the University of Pittsburgh offers a comprehensive program designed to equip students with a deep understanding of drug action and the effects of chemicals on biological systems. This interdisciplinary course combines elements of biology, chemistry, and medicine to prepare graduates for a range of careers in research, regulatory affairs, and healthcare.

What you'll study

Throughout the program, students will explore various topics essential to the fields of pharmacology and toxicology. The curriculum typically includes:

  • Fundamentals of pharmacology and toxicology
  • Drug development and regulatory processes
  • Mechanisms of drug action at the cellular and molecular levels
  • Principles of toxicology and risk assessment
  • Research methodologies and data analysis
  • Ethics and legal aspects in pharmacological research

Students will also have the opportunity to engage in hands-on laboratory work and research projects, fostering practical skills and real-world experience.

Entry requirements

Applicants to the Master's in Pharmacology and Toxicology program are typically expected to meet the following criteria:

  • A bachelor's degree in a relevant field, such as biology, chemistry, or pharmacology
  • A strong academic record demonstrating proficiency in science and mathematics
  • Letters of recommendation from academic or professional references
  • A personal statement outlining the candidate's goals and interests in the field
  • Standardized test scores may be required, depending on the applicant's background

Career prospects

Graduates of the Master's in Pharmacology and Toxicology program are well-prepared for diverse career paths in various sectors, including:

  • P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ies
  • Academic and governmental research institutions
  • Regulatory agencies overseeing drug safety and efficacy
  • Healthcare organizations focusing on patient safety and medication management
  • Consulting firms specializing in pharmacological and toxicological assessments

With a solid foundation in both theory and practical application, graduates are positioned to contribute significantly to advancements in medical science and public health.
